This French-built locotractor (T75P 227, 1948) was donated by Citra Constructions, who operated it as their #11E2. It sat in the Council's storage yard for several years before being restored by Queensland Rail's Rockhampton Wprkshop in 1998.
At Archer Park it is used for shunting locomotives and rollingstock, and can typically be seen before and after the Sunday Steam Tram operations.
